Overview

Anthropic, one of the world's fastest-growing AI companies, plans to go public in October. It was valued at $965 billion after its latest funding round in May, and it's reportedly targeting an IPO valuation of at least $1 trillion.

That means Amazon's (NASDAQ: AMZN) 21% stake in Anthropic, which was built up with an $8 billion investment in 2024 and a $5 billion investment earlier this year, could be worth more than $210 billion when that IPO finally happens. What would that mean for Amazon's investors?
